The listing below showcases common insects with … WebApr 22, 2024 · Small milkweed bugs bear a large, red X-shape across their backs and have two thick, segmented antennae. They may have white spots on the ends of their wings. Large milkweed bugs appear to be red in color with two black diamonds separated by a black bar across their backs. If you encounter either of these insects, don’t panic. WebJan 10, 2024 · Assassin Bugs move quickly and nimbly, surprising their victims. Once a prey item is caught, Assassin bugs use their powerful front legs to hold the insect down while it is stabbed to death and body fluids are subsequently sucked out. WebRed-shouldered Stink Bug. Red-shouldered Stink Bugs (Thyanta custator)are identified by their green shield-like body. These bugs are common in North America. Growing to a maximum size of 10-11mm, the bug is commonly seen in hemp, wheat, and beans. This bug gets its name from the red marks on its shoulders and the red marks on the abdomen. Black Wasp (Sphex pensylvanicus) Black Wasp (sphex pensylvanicus) Also known as the great black wasp, this insect can be found in most of North America and northern Mexico and it can get up to one and a half inches in length. It is very large and black in color and the females are larger than the males.

The most common species we have is Halticotoma valida.This 2.5 mm long bug has a red head and blue-black body. The nymphs are mostly red.
